Parque Metropolitano La Florida, Metropolitan park in Bogota, Colombia
Parque Metropolitano La Florida is a large public park in Bogota featuring sports facilities such as motocross tracks, soccer fields, tennis courts, basketball courts, and a skating rink. The park also includes a lake for water activities and provides barbecue areas, camping zones, parking, and restrooms.
The park was acquired in 1974 by the Bogota Lottery parks division despite concerns about its remote location at the time. Since then it has grown into a major recreational area for the city.
The park functions as a place where visitors can learn about local plants and animals through environmental education programs offered at its pedagogical nursery. These programs help people understand the natural world around Bogota.

The park is home to around 40 bird species, with many native to the region while others pass through as migrants between September and April. This makes it a place where bird watchers can encounter different species depending on the time of year.
